Job Description

About the role

Product Eligibility team is a new team forming under the Regional Platform Squad. We are one of the longest-running squads in the company, building the platform for Wise's core domains — Transfer, Payout, and Partner Integrations. We also support product teams to extend platform capabilities for new products and markets.

The main goal of the Product Eligibility team is to help Wise accurately determine which products and features are available to specific customers.

To do this, we need a clear understanding of where our customers reside or operate. One of our first challenges will be overhauling how Wise captures and validates customer residence, location, and address information.

How we work

We operate in an agile manner, with engineers closely collaborating with product managers and analysts. Our team works across Tallinn and London offices.

What will you be working on?

You will be part of an autonomous team, driving the technical vision for your domain. You will contribute to the platform, back-office tooling, and occasionally to customer-facing flows. Your work will help us scale and build a world-class transfer product.
